The story revolves around Alo, a sophisticated Kolkata-based woman who marries Subho, a dedicated teacher who works in Kolkata but hails from a rural background [ Wikipedia ]. Breaking societal norms, Alo decides to live in her husband's ancestral village house, surrounded by the villagers who are struggling with poverty and a lack of education. Released in 2003, the Bengali film (transl. The Light ) remains a landmark in regional cinema, celebrated for its soulful narrative and timeless musical score. Directed by the legendary Tarun Majumdar , the movie is a cinematic adaptation of the short story Kinnardal by the eminent author Bibhutibhushan Bandyopadhyay . Plot Overview and Themes

The 2003 Bengali film (transl. The Light ) is a landmark family drama directed by the legendary Tarun Majumder . Based on the short story Kinnardal by Bibhutibhushan Bandopadhyay, the film remains a beloved classic known for its emotional depth and soulful Rabindrasangeet. Movie Overview Release Date: November 28, 2003 Director: Tarun Majumder
